Aged Care Funding FAQs

What is AN-ACC and how does it affect aged care funding?
The Australian National Aged Care Classification (AN-ACC) is the funding model for residential aged care. It classifies residents based on care needs and determines the per-resident subsidy each facility receives. Optimising your AN-ACC classifications directly increases revenue without additional operational cost.
How can a fractional CFO improve aged care financial sustainability?
A specialist aged care CFO optimises AN-ACC classification accuracy, models workforce costs against funding, manages occupancy strategy, prepares for regulatory reform (including Support at Home), and builds board reporting that connects clinical outcomes to financial performance.
What is the financial impact of Support at Home reform?
The Support at Home program replaces Home Care Packages and CHSP, introducing new funding structures, pricing frameworks, and compliance requirements. Providers need to model the revenue impact, adapt pricing strategies, and prepare operational systems before the transition date.
